TripAdvisor, Inc.’s Revolving Credit Facility

July 31, 2023

Cravath represented the administrative agent, joint lead arranger and joint bookrunner, in connection with a $500 million revolving credit facility made available to TripAdvisor, Inc., TripAdvisor Holdings, LLC and TripAdvisor LLC. TripAdvisor, Inc. operates as an online travel company and primarily engages in the provision of travel guidance products and services worldwide. The transaction closed on June 29, 2023.

The Cravath team included partner Tatiana Lapushchik, of counsel Kimberly A. Grousset and associates Peter W. Kim and Danielle N. Walling on banking matters. Tristan Baylor also worked on tax matters.
